Abstract
LA INVENCION SE REFIERE A UN PROCEDIMIENTO PARA LA ELABORACION DE UN LACADO DE CAPAS MULTIPLES SOBRE UN SUBSTRATO, TENIENDO UNA SUPERFICIE METALICA QUE PUEDE SER RECUBIERTA AUTOFORETICAMENTE. UNA PRIMERA CAPA DE AGENTE DE REVESTIMIENTO ES DEPOSITADA AUTOFORETICAMENTE, AHORNADA Y DESPUES SE APLICAN MEDIANTE ROCIADO UNA O VARIAS CAPAS DE REVESTIMIENTO. EL AGENTE DE REVESTIMIENTO DEPOSITADO DE FORMA AUTOFORETICA CONTIENE UNO O VARIOS COMPONENTES DE ENGANCHE Y/O ANTES DE QUE SEAN APLICADAS UNA O VARIAS CAPAS DE REVESTIMIENTO MEDIANTE ROCIADO, LA CAPA PRIMARIA AHORNADA GENERADA MEDIANTE DEPOSITO POR VIA AUTOFORETICA ES TRATADA QUIMICA Y/O FISICAMENTE Y/O PROVISTA CON UNA CAPA DE REVESTIMIENTO DE ENGANCHE.
